هيرد

(تم التحويل من جنو هيرد)
شعار هيرد

جنو هيرد (GNU HURD) هو نواة نظام تشغيل. يتكون هيرد من مجموعة من الخوادم (أو الشياطين بتعبير يونكس) التي تعمل إما فوق النوية جنو ماخ (GNU Mach) أو L4 microkernel؛ ومنهما معا (هيرد والنوية) تتكون نواة نظام التشغيل جنو. بدأ تطوير هيرد منذ عام 1990 بواسطة مشروع جنو كبرنامج حر تحت رخصة جي.بي.إل. يهدف هيرد إلى التفوق على أنوية يونكس في الوظيفة، واﻷمان ،والثبات مع اﻹبقاء على التوافقية معها بشكل كبير. يتم عمل هذا بجعل هيرد يتبع مواصفات POSIX بينما يتجنب قيود المستخدم اﻹجبارية. اللفظ "HURD" هو اختصار متداخل غير مباشر يعني "HIRD of Unix-Replacing Daemons" بينما "HIRD" هي اختصار "HURD of Interfaces Representing Depth". أيضا فإنها تلا عب بلفظة "herd of gnus" و التي تعني "قطيع النوّ" و التي تعكس كيف يعمل.

. .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. .

التاريخ

بدأ تطوير نظام التشغيل جنو عام 1984 وبحلول بداية التسعينات كانت كل أجزاء النظام الرئيسية قد اكتملت ولم يتبقى سوى النواة.

بدأ تطوير هيرد عام 1990، بعد محاولة لم تكتمل لتطوير نواة لجنو مبنية على نواة المشروع البحثي Trix الذي طوره اﻷستاذ Steve Ward و مجموعته في معمل علوم الحاسوب بمعهد MIT. يقول Thomas Bushnell - المهندس اﻷولي لهيرد - أن خطتهم المبكرة كانت تطويع نواة BSD 4.4-Lite، ثم يقول "يبدوا اﻵن بوضوح شديد أن هذا كان سينجح بشكل رائع وأن العالم كان سيكون مكانا مختلفا اليوم." [1] على الرغم من هذا، فبسبب عدم التعاون من مبرمجي بيركلي، قرر ريتشارد ستالمان بدلا من هذا أن يستخدم النوية ماخ، و التي اتضح أنها كانت صعبة بشكل غير متوقع مما أدى إلى تقدم تطوير هيرد ببطء.

بسبب هذا البطء، فقد صارت مكونات بيئة المستخدم من جنو تستخدم مع النواة لينكس مكونة ما يعرف باسم نظام لينكس (أو جنو/لينكس).

بالرغم من إعلان ريتشارد ستالمان المتفائل في 2002 [2] متوقعا إصدارة من جنو/هيرد، فمازالت الحاجة قائمة للمزيد من التطوير و التصميم. حتى اﻵن لم تصدر أي إصدارات رسمية، والنظام حاليا غير مستقر.

الكلمات الدالة: